reshuffle
US /ˈriːˌʃʌf.əl/
UK /ˈriːˌʃʌf.əl/
Noun
an act of changing the positions of people or things, especially within a government or team
Example:
•
The prime minister announced a cabinet reshuffle.
•
There was a major reshuffle of staff in the department.
Verb
to change the positions of people or things, especially within a government or team
Example:
•
The manager decided to reshuffle the team to improve productivity.
•
The government is expected to reshuffle its ministers next month.
